KineticPlc is looking for an experienced Electrical Repair Technician to join their team in the United Kingdom. You will be responsible for troubleshooting, repairing, and refurbishing electronic equipment, and you must have excellent attention to detail and strong analytical skills.

The role offers a salary of £28,000 to £32,000 per annum with permanent job status and opportunities for progression within a global company. Strong English skills and the ability to interpret electronic schematics are required.

How to prepare for a job interview at KineticPlc

Know Your Electronics

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of electronic schematics and troubleshooting techniques. Familiarise yourself with common issues in railway electrical systems, as this will show your expertise and readiness for the role.

Showcase Your Attention to Detail

Prepare examples from your past work where your attention to detail made a difference. Whether it was catching a small error that led to a big fix or ensuring all components were refurbished to the highest standard, these stories will highlight your skills.

Practice Your Analytical Skills

Be ready to demonstrate your analytical thinking during the interview. You might be asked to solve a hypothetical problem on the spot, so practice breaking down complex issues into manageable parts and explaining your thought process clearly.

Communicate Effectively

Since strong English skills are a must, practice articulating your thoughts clearly and concisely. This is especially important when discussing technical concepts, so consider rehearsing with a friend or using mock interviews to build your confidence.
